A financial services firm in Edinburgh is seeking an Associate Accounts & Business Advisory to support the delivery of accounting and advisory services. This role is ideal for early-career accountants looking to enhance their technical skills in a collaborative environment.
Responsibilities include:
- Preparing statutory accounts
- Assisting with VAT returns
- Supporting clients with accounting queries
Candidates should be studying ACCA and have knowledge of Xero. A supportive study package and career progression opportunities are offered.

How to prepare for a job interview at Adaptive Careers
✨Know Your Numbers
Brush up on your accounting knowledge, especially around statutory accounts and VAT returns. Be ready to discuss how you've applied these concepts in your studies or any practical experience you have.
✨Show Off Your Xero Skills
Since knowledge of Xero is a must, make sure you can talk confidently about your experience with the software. If you've used it in your studies or previous roles, prepare specific examples of how you navigated challenges or improved processes.
✨Prepare for Client Scenarios
Think about common accounting queries clients might have and how you would address them. This shows that you're not just technically sound but also client-focused, which is key in advisory roles.
✨Ask About Study Support
Since this role offers a supportive study package, come prepared with questions about how they help employees progress in their ACCA studies. This demonstrates your commitment to professional development and aligns with their values.
